Comprehending Services of Registered Agents

Services of registered agents play a critical function for businesses, serving as a dedicated contact point for official and legitimate documents. When a company is created, it is mandated by law to choose a registered agent, also known as a statutory agent or resident agent, who will receive important communications on behalf of the company. This includes service of process notifications, compliance reminders, and tax documents. Having a trustworthy registered agent ensures that businesses remain adherent with state regulations and receive critical information in a prompt manner.

The duties of a registered agent surpass merely receiving documents; they also aid maintain the secrecy of business owners. By utilizing a registered agent service, companies can eliminate having their individual addresses shown on public records. This creates a layer of secrecy and protection, allowing business owners to concentrate on their operations instead of worrying about the security of their private information. Additionally, a registered agent can aid with annual compliance filings and offer reminders for key deadlines to ensure consistent regulatory compliance.

Registered Agent Criteria and Expenses

As establishing a business structure, an important element is the selection of a filing agent. All states has particular registered agent requirements that specify who is eligible in this essential role. Typically, a designated agent must be a resident of the jurisdiction or a firm licensed to conduct business there. This implies that persons or companies can assume this role, but they must be available during normal business hours to receive law-related documents and government notices. Additionally, some jurisdictions require the registered agent to have a tangible address, which may not be a P.O. Box.

Concerning costs, utilizing a designated agent can vary widely depending on the firm and the quality of service offered. Basic services from registered agent companies often start at an reasonable rate, but extra services such as postal forwarding, regulatory alerts, and document storage can escalate the overall fees. Typically, businesses can anticipate costs of between $50 to $300 per year for designated agent services, which can be a worthy investment in ensuring compliance and prompt management of important documents.

Advantages of Using a Registered Agent

Employing a registered agent delivers essential legal protections for businesses. Primarily, a designated agent guarantees that important legal documents, such as lawsuits and government notices, are received in a prompt manner. This aids businesses remain in compliance with state regulations and can avoid negative consequences stemming from overlooked filings or deadlines. By having a designated agent for service of process, companies can maintain their core activities without the burden of handling legal issues on their own.

Another significant advantage is improved privacy. A registered agent serves as the public face of a business in legal matters and official correspondence, allowing business owners to keep their personal addresses away from public records. This is particularly beneficial for home businesses or those concerned about privacy. With the appropriate designated agent solutions, owners can enjoy assurance knowing that their sensitive information is protected from public exposure.
